AN ARTIST CREATES FANTASY SCULPTURES FROM POLYMER CLAY



Tina Yu is a Chinese-raised, New York-based artist/designer who studied Graphic Design at Pratt Institute. She makes hand pendants and whimsical, creepy, fantasy figurines.

She turns polymer clay into fairytale-like and miraculously lifelike sculptures. All of her sculptures have realistic, detailed faces and body parts, but they also look unusual – like they came from a wonderland!
